Transaction 95901ccb710980d086e6409421efc7c8799cdd22bfa930cc1f4e859cd5414175
1 Input
1 Output
-
95901ccb710980d086e6409421efc7c8799cdd22bfa930cc1f4e859cd5414175:0
- value
- 70658
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 83d57ba1799ce2625fbab2378c8a70932c98638e501787adc8bef6b5b0e8d2ee
- address
- bc1ps02hhgtenn3xyha6kgmceznsjvkfscuw2qtc0twghmmttv8g6thq08q34l